Women's Studies center (WSC) has completed the two training programs entitled "Gender policy papers"
Women's Studies center (WSC) at the Islamic University of Gaza, IUG, has completed the activities of two training programs entitled " Gender policy papers " within the framework of the APPEAR funded project titled: Strengthening Higher Education Capacities in Palestine for Gender Equality – (SHE_GE). The first training program was attended by 20 representatives of civil society organizations in the Gaza Strip, and the second training was attended by 15 representatives from local higher education institutions. Each training program was held for over a period of 3 days.

Prof. Sanaa Aboudgga manager of the SHE_GE project, inaugurated the training programs and mentioned more information about (SHE_GE) project and its outputs and activities. Moreover, Dr. Somya Saima, Director of WSC attended the inauguration and talked about the WSC mission and its main objectives, activities and services.

The aim of this training was to strengthen the participants skills in developing policy papers I the field of Gender and women issues in Palestine. The participants engaged in different activities t be familiar with the policy paper structure and content. Moreover, they were introduced to the data collection methods.
